首页 > 精选问答 >

台达PLC与变频器用485通讯怎样实现启动、停止和频率给定(...)

2025-07-17 01:25:56

问题描述:

台达PLC与变频器用485通讯怎样实现启动、停止和频率给定(...),有没有人理理小透明?急需求助!

最佳答案

推荐答案

2025-07-17 01:25:56

台达PLC与变频器用485通讯怎样实现启动、停止和频率给定(...)】在工业自动化系统中,台达PLC与变频器通过RS-485通信进行控制是一种常见且高效的方案。这种方式能够实现对电机的远程控制,包括启动、停止以及频率调节等操作。以下是实现该功能的基本原理和配置方法。

一、通信方式概述

台达PLC(如DVP系列)与台达变频器(如VFD-M系列)之间可通过RS-485串行通信方式进行数据交换。通信协议通常采用MODBUS RTU或自定义协议,具体取决于设备型号和用户需求。

二、基本功能实现

以下为通过RS-485通信实现启动、停止及频率给定的功能说明:

功能 实现方式 说明
启动 PLC发送启动指令至变频器 通过写入特定寄存器(如H0016)设置为“1”即可启动电机
停止 PLC发送停止指令至变频器 将对应寄存器(如H0016)设置为“0”以停止电机运行
频率给定 PLC向变频器发送目标频率值 通过写入频率设定寄存器(如H0020)传递数值,单位为Hz

三、通信参数设置

为了确保PLC与变频器之间的正常通信,需正确设置以下参数:

参数 设置值 说明
通信波特率 9600 bps 一般使用默认值,也可根据实际环境调整
数据位 8 bits 标准设置
奇偶校验 推荐使用无校验
停止位 1 bit 标准设置
从站地址 1~255 根据实际接线情况设置唯一地址

四、PLC程序逻辑示例

以下为一个简单的PLC程序逻辑示例(以台达DVP-PLC为例):

```plaintext

// 启动信号输入

M10.0 = ON → 写入 H0016 = 1

// 停止信号输入

M10.1 = ON → 写入 H0016 = 0

// 频率设定值输入

D100 = 50 → 写入 H0020 = 50

```

注:实际应用中需结合PLC的通信模块(如DVP-AS485)进行编程,并注意通信时序和错误处理。

五、注意事项

1. 接线正确性:确保RS-485总线接线正确,避免短路或断开。

2. 地址冲突:多个设备连接时,需设置不同的从站地址。

3. 通信稳定性:尽量减少干扰,必要时使用屏蔽电缆。

4. 协议匹配:确认PLC与变频器使用的通信协议一致。

通过以上步骤,可以实现台达PLC与变频器之间的RS-485通信控制,完成对电机的启动、停止及频率调节操作。此方法适用于大多数工业场景,具有较高的稳定性和灵活性。

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。